Foundation For Vancouver Public Schools Receives $5 Million Gift From Edstrom/Lamberton Family (Photo) -02/28/22
Vancouver, WA (February 28, 2022) – The Foundation for Vancouver Public Schools today announced a $5 million bequest from the estate of Pamela N. Edstrom and Joseph D. Lamberton, Vancouver, Washington, residents.
This Edstrom/Lamberton donation is the largest single gift in Foundation history and will support Vancouver Public Schools students by removing poverty-related barriers; enhancing learning and instruction; and providing engagement, enrichment and mentoring opportunities.
“Their extraordinary investment in our community reinforces the transformational power of education to change lives.” said Nada Wheelock, executive director of the Foundation. “Pam Edstrom and Joe Lamberton’s gift will provide direct support to Vancouver students and VPS programs for generations to come.”
For more than two decades, Pam and Joe have supported VPS students. “They believed in the power of a community to lift others,” said Wheelock. “When a neighbor talked about children at a school down the street without winter coats, Joe said, ‘These are our neighbors, too,’ and the next day he dropped off a check so the principal could buy coats for students in need.” Pam and Joe gave quietly behind the scenes.
Joe Lamberton was especially compassionate for English-language learners and children facing difficult challenges through no fault of their own. “He wanted students and families to feel welcome and connected to school, and he always asked, ‘How can we REALLY help children in poverty? How can we have a bigger impact on more children?’” said Wheelock.
Early intervention and learning support helped Pam and Joe’s grandchildren, and they wanted to help others. They invested in the youngest children to generate the biggest long-term benefit. With the donors’ vision and partnership, VPS launched an evening preschool program to narrow the learning gap that exists between students with socioeconomic advantages and those affected by poverty.
Pam and Joe were champions for children and cared deeply about their future. The Vancouver Public Schools board of directors recently named the Pam Edstrom and Joe Lamberton Early Childhood Evaluation Center in honor of their significant philanthropy and support of the district’s commitment to high-quality teaching and learning.
The Foundation for Vancouver Public Schools is an independent, 501(c)3 educational non-profit corporation established in 1988 to support VPS students.
